SO.....I went to check the cars out today...and I must say, I LOVE IT......BUT not the price. It doesn't seem like the guy is willing to budge on the price, so it's a really hard decision for me. The car is definitely "brand" new and still have the new car smell.

Took the car out for a 5 miles drive, and the engine was smooth as butter.....the roll up window doesn't bother me, nor the noise.....I think a lot of people exaggerate too much about the lack of sound deadening.....it's not bad at all.

After that, I stopped by at a Mitsu dealer.....and yes, test drove the X. The sales person said they only let "pre-qualified" people to test drive. And by that, she meant they have to first run a credit check on you first. However, I talked to her a bit longer, and she let me drove the car around the block without any paper work (so that was a +).

My thoughts: Steering is certainly slower than the IX. I would say the steering feel should be very similar to a Mini Cooper (which isn't bad at all), if not better. It felt less of a go-kart like steering, but it's still sharp. I think that will be a bit of a disappointment for most people. Nevertheless, still very responsive.

Power though, I didn't get to really test it, but at about 70% throttle, the car feels fairly quick. I wouldn't be surprised if it is just as quick as the IX in terms of acceleration. In my opinion, the power is STILL there despite the weight.

Pedal position is not as good as the IX. The throttle is slightly too low compared to the brake pedal. The seats are much nicer than the IX, and the interior definitely improved.

So now, I am stuck even more. I know I will have to wait for at least another year if I decide on the X. But the IX certainly blows me away.......
